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
624 9861275309 37 0970355692 76395
08766676242 17896113549 48
08766676242 17896113549 48
74065023 23 008485
All about undefined
Interested in learning more?
08766676242 17896113549 48
74065023 23 008485
See more
734141758 1373
47 7094 5033509746 704 55112
See more
21 9551375910 79353843819
32776019 7613 96137893289
See more